What Is IELTS and Why Do You Need It?
IELTS determines the four core language skills: listening, reading, composing, and speaking. It is created to show real‑life circumstances you may encounter while studying, working, or residing in an English‑speaking environment. Universities, employers, immigration authorities, and expert bodies in countries such as the UK, Australia, Canada, New Zealand, and the United States require an IELTS certificate as proof of English proficiency.
There are 2 main variations of the test:
Test TypePurposeNormal CandidatesIELTS AcademicFor higher education admissionUndergraduate and postgraduate applicantsIELTS General TrainingFor migration and workplace requiresImmigration, work authorizations, or secondary school positioning
Both versions use the exact same listening and speaking sections; the reading and writing tasks vary to reflect the various purposes.

Can I buy the IELTS exam without a passport?
No. A valid passport (or national ID for certain countries) is necessary for registration and must be presented on test day. The ID needs to match the information you provide throughout booking.
2. What is the minimum rating needed?
Each organization sets its own rating limit. Most universities require a minimum of 6.0-- 6.5 (Academic), while immigration programs might accept 5.0-- 6.0 (General Training). Check the specific requirements of your target company.
3. The length of time does it require to get results?Online outcomes: Typically launched 13 days after the test. Paper‑based results: May take up to 14-- 15 days, depending on postal services.4. Can I retake the test if I'm not pleased with my score?
Yes. There is no limitation on the variety of times you can sit for IELTS, however you must pay the full cost each time.

There is no main minimum age, however candidates under 16 are seldom accepted. Most test‑takers are 16 years or older.
7. Can I alter my test date after purchasing?
Yes, many centres allow date changes for a charge, provided you request it at least 5 weeks before the initial test date. Check with your particular test centre for their policy.
